Discover how paediatric staff can improve care through research.
‘Research for All: Improving Paediatric Care’ is a new event open to all staff groups involved in paediatric care across the Wessex region who are interested in finding out more about research.
It will take place at Southampton General Hospital on Wednesday 18th June 2025 from 12-5pm.
Explore paediatric research in practice and learn about our efforts to build an inclusive and collaborative research culture across the region.
The event will feature interactive workshops about what research is and how to get involved, the value of patient research partners, poster presentations and plenty of networking opportunities. We’ll also highlight professional development opportunities, including NIHR clinical academic pathways.
